About this property

    Price guide £600,000 - £625,000 - A beautifully presented and extended four-bedroom mid-terrace family home, ideally located on the ever-popular Sheldon Avenue. This spacious property boasts a open-plan through lounge and contemporary kitchen/diner, perfect for modern living and entertaining, with sleek bi-fold doors opening directly onto a well-maintained rear garden. The home further benefits from off-street parking and generous accommodation throughout. Situated within walking distance of highly regarded schools including Gilbert Colvin Primary School and Ilford County High School, the property is also conveniently close to a range of local amenities, shops, cafés, and the vibrant Barkingside High Street. Excellent transport links are available via Barkingside Station, providing easy access into Central London. An ideal purchase for families seeking space, convenience, and a prime location.
